## ALERT: Pagination Cursor Drift — Gullwing Public API

Severity: high. The /v2/listings endpoint is returning duplicate pages when cursors cross shard boundaries. Clients see repeated records; some integrators report infinite loops. Likely cause: last night's Shardmint rebalance. Mitigation: pin traffic to shard group B via the ops console. Do not restart the cursor service without snapshotting state. Escalate unresolved cases to the API platform desk at this address.

alerts address for baduf-hahap: istwyn@torvaio.internal

Reviewer note: the red CI on the Thornquist branch comes from migrating the nightly cron jobs into the Pelleworks workflow engine. The old crontab assumed UTC; the engine defaults to the host zone, so the schedule assertions failed. I pinned the timezone in the workflow spec and reran. The green run is below.

build token for tawif-bahip: htk31_68bba16e1afabfef4ecc69408c06f16

## Configuration

Fenwick hot-reloads its config: any change to `fenwick.env` is picked up within five seconds, no restart needed. Release managers should note that `FENWICK_RELOAD_DEBOUNCE_MS` (default 2000) guards against partial writes, and `FENWICK_CONFIG_STRICT=1` rejects unknown keys at reload time. Reload events are logged at `warn` level for auditability. The reload watcher itself verifies file integrity using a signing key, which the env file defines next.

env line for hahap-kahif: LEDGER_TOKEN8=bf22d347